The top chart compares relative efficiency of RC5 to Gamma Flux. The Cyrix chips are good at RC5, and the Pentium (classic) at Gamma.
Second chart compares RC5 to Seti, where Cyrix is best at RC5, and Xeons rule in Seti.
Last chart is Gamma vs Seti.
Since OGR is not included here, I will add that AMD K6s rock at OGR, and Pentium MMX suck at OGR. Pentium MMXs are very good at RC5 however, and K6s suck at RC5.

Generally the OGR relative efficiencies are the same as Gamma.
Presently, I have machines working on Gamma, RC5, Seti and OGR.
Here's my logic;
K6s do OGR period, because they are best at it.
Pentium MMXs do RC5 period, because they are best at it.
Only fast 100mhz bus+ machines do Seti, because I like fast WU times.
Machines that I don't see very much, and have intermittant dial-up Internet connection do RC5, because RC5 will last the longest of the contests and doesn't require much attention.
Machines that have AOL for internet access do Gamma, because Gamma will actually flush through AOL where RC5/OGR are a pain on AOL. go figure.
Generally everything else that I have is on a LAN that flushes to a Dnet personal proxy and the clients themselves do not have Internet access. P2s and better do OGR, everything else RC5.
